Beachgoers at Antai beach in France were suddenly faced with a chaotic situation when a calm summer day was interrupted by a storm known as a “galerne”. The phenomenon brought strong winds to the coast and a significant drop in temperature.
Footage from the area shows the moment when atmospheric conditions change, as tourists rush to find shelter and gather their belongings. Towels, umbrellas, surfboards and other objects were lifted into the air by the force of the wind.

According to reports, the temperature dropped by 11 degrees Celsius in just six minutes, as the weather took an abrupt turn.
The “galerne” occurs along the western coasts of France and is characterized by strong northwesterly winds, as well as a sudden drop in temperature. It forms when cold air from the Bay of Biscay collides with warmer air masses over land, producing winds that can reach up to 95 km/h.
Hundreds of tourists were seen hastily gathering their belongings and seeking shelter. Many described what happened as a “surreal” scene.
“It suddenly got dark, filled with clouds and fog,” said a woman.
Another beachgoer described the event as “something we had never seen before”.
